平面精铣的编程方法是什么
-
平面精铣是一种常见的机械加工方法,用于在平面上进行精确的铣削操作。在进行平面精铣时,需要进行编程来控制机床进行相应的运动和切削操作。下面将介绍平面精铣的编程方法。
-
确定加工目标和工件坐标系:首先要确定加工的目标,即需要在哪个平面上进行铣削。然后确定工件坐标系,确定X、Y和Z轴的方向。
-
设定加工原点和刀具半径:确定加工的原点,即零点,一般选择工件的某个角点或中心点。同时,还需要设定刀具的半径,以便进行补偿。
-
确定切削路径和切削参数:根据加工目标确定切削路径,可以选择直线、圆弧、螺旋等方式。同时,还需要确定切削参数,如进给速度、主轴转速、切削深度等。
-
编写G代码:根据确定的切削路径和切削参数,编写相应的G代码。G代码是机床控制系统的指令,用于控制机床进行相应的运动和切削操作。常用的G代码包括G00、G01、G02、G03等。
-
设定刀具补偿:根据刀具的半径设定刀具补偿,使得切削路径与实际需要的尺寸相匹配。常用的刀具补偿指令包括G40、G41、G42等。
-
设定初始状态和安全位置:在编程时,需要设定机床的初始状态和安全位置,以确保安全和稳定的加工过程。常用的指令包括G90(绝对坐标模式)、G91(增量坐标模式)、G54-G59(工件坐标系选择)等。
-
调试和验证:编写完G代码后,需要进行调试和验证,确保程序的正确性和可靠性。可以通过仿真软件进行模拟验证,或者在实际机床上进行试切。
总结:平面精铣的编程方法主要包括确定加工目标和工件坐标系、设定加工原点和刀具半径、确定切削路径和切削参数、编写G代码、设定刀具补偿、设定初始状态和安全位置、调试和验证等步骤。编写正确的G代码是实现精确平面精铣的关键。
1年前 -
-
平面精铣是一种常见的数控加工方法,它是通过刀具在工件表面上进行水平运动,将工件表面削除一层,从而实现精细加工的过程。编程是平面精铣的关键步骤,它确定了刀具的路径和加工参数。下面是平面精铣的编程方法:
-
准备工作:首先,需要准备CAD模型或工程图纸,以及数控机床的相关参数和刀具库。这些信息将用于编程和设定刀具路径。
-
创建刀具路径:根据工程图纸或CAD模型,使用CAM软件创建刀具路径。刀具路径通常包括轮廓加工、平面加工和孔加工等操作。在创建刀具路径时,需要考虑刀具的尺寸、类型和切削条件等因素。
-
设定切削参数:根据加工要求和材料特性,设定切削参数,如切削速度、进给速度和切削深度等。这些参数将直接影响加工质量和效率。
-
编写G代码:根据刀具路径和切削参数,使用G代码编写程序。G代码是一种数控机床的控制语言,用于控制刀具的运动和加工过程。编写G代码时,需要注意刀具的起始位置、刀具的切换、切削方向和刀具的补偿等。
-
仿真和调试:在实际加工之前,需要使用数控仿真软件对编写的程序进行仿真和调试。通过仿真,可以检查刀具路径是否正确,切削参数是否合适,以及是否存在碰撞等问题。如果存在问题,需要对程序进行修改和优化。
总结起来,平面精铣的编程方法包括准备工作、创建刀具路径、设定切削参数、编写G代码和仿真调试。编程的准确性和合理性将直接影响加工质量和效率。因此,编程人员需要具备一定的加工知识和经验,以便能够合理地制定切削策略和参数。
1年前 -
-
平面精铣是一种常见的机械加工方法,用于在工件的平面上进行精细的铣削加工。其编程方法主要包括以下几个步骤:
-
确定工件的几何形状和尺寸:在进行平面精铣之前,首先需要确定工件的几何形状和尺寸。这可以通过图纸或CAD软件来获取。
-
选择适当的刀具:根据工件的材料和形状,选择适当的铣刀。常用的铣刀有平底刀、球头刀、T型刀等。
-
确定切削参数:根据工件材料和刀具的特性,确定切削参数,包括进给速度、切削深度、切削宽度等。这些参数的选择将影响铣削的效果和加工质量。
-
编写G代码程序:平面精铣的编程使用G代码,是一种机床控制语言。根据工件的几何形状和铣削路径,编写相应的G代码程序。一般来说,编程可以使用手动编程或CAM软件自动生成。
-
设置工作坐标系:在开始加工之前,需要设置工作坐标系。通常,使用机床的坐标系作为工作坐标系,以确定工件的初始位置和运动轨迹。
-
进行刀具补偿:根据刀具的半径或直径,进行刀具补偿。刀具补偿是为了保证加工尺寸的准确性,根据切削路径的要求,在G代码程序中添加相应的刀具补偿指令。
-
运行程序进行加工:将编写好的G代码程序上传到数控机床的控制系统中,通过机床控制系统进行加工。在加工过程中,机床会按照程序中设定的路径和参数进行自动铣削。
-
检查加工质量:在加工完成后,对加工质量进行检查。通过测量工件的尺寸和形状,与设计要求进行比较,以确保加工质量满足要求。
需要注意的是,编程过程中要考虑安全性和高效性,避免出现碰撞、切削过程中的振动等问题,并根据实际情况进行合理的优化和调整。
1年前 -